Air Force Lieutenant General Jeffrey Kruse, director of the Defense Intelligence Agency, was dismissed from his role after his agency produced a report contradicting Trump's claim that U.S. strikes had "obliterated" Iran's nuclear program. General Kruse was appointed by the Biden administration.
